Conan Season 2016 Episode 43 Jon Bernthal, Richard Linklater, Omarion
- March 30, 2016
In the 43rd episode of season 2016 of Conan, host Conan O'Brien welcomes actor Jon Bernthal, filmmaker Richard Linklater, and singer Omarion to the show.
First up is Jon Bernthal, known for his roles in The Punisher and The Walking Dead. In his interview with Conan, Bernthal discusses his experience working on The Punisher and the physical and emotional challenges of playing a character who is both a hero and a vigilante. He also talks about his background in theater and his time living in Russia.
Next, Richard Linklater joins the show to promote his latest film, Everybody Wants Some!!. The acclaimed director shares his inspiration for the movie, which is set in the 1980s and follows a group of college baseball players over the course of a weekend. He discusses the challenges of casting and his approach to working with actors.
Finally, Conan welcomes Omarion, the R&B singer and former lead singer of the boy band B2K. Omarion performs his hit single, "Post to Be," and talks with Conan about his solo career and his experience on reality competition show America's Best Dance Crew.
